Tuchel Hails Elliot Anderson as Elite as Transfer Race Heats Up

The England coach lauds the 23-year-old as elite, offering no World Cup guarantee.

Overview

  • Thomas Tuchel said Anderson is one of the Premier League’s best midfielders but stressed there are no promises over a 2026 World Cup spot.
  • Anderson has four senior caps and, per Thursday’s 2-0 win over Serbia, drew fresh praise for his all-round midfield display.
  • Manchester United’s interest is repeatedly reported, with outlets citing possible offers in the €100m (£88m) range and a wider valuation often put near £100–£120m.
  • Arsenal have been newly linked alongside Liverpool, Chelsea and others, though reports indicate Nottingham Forest do not plan to sanction a January exit.
  • Forest signed Anderson from Newcastle for about £35m in 2024, he is contracted until 2029, and Opta-cited data highlights his league-leading ball recoveries.
